Dua Lipa Shares Cape Town Highlights After Radical Optimism Tour

Dua Lipa shares moments from her Cape Town visit after ending her Radical Optimism world tour in December 2025.

Dua Lipa has shared highlights from her recent visit to Cape Town shortly after concluding her Radical Optimism world tour.


The Grammy-winning singer posted a series of photos on Instagram on Friday, describing the trip as a “fun work week” with a few personal activities alongside professional commitments. The post marked her first visit to the South African city.


The images showed Lipa exploring local streets, food, art, and natural scenery. One photo also appeared to show her preparing for a professional engagement, suggesting the trip may have included work-related activities.


While Lipa did not disclose specific details about the purpose of the visit, the timing follows the launch of her skincare brand, which she has been actively promoting since the end of her tour.


Lipa officially wrapped up the Radical Optimism world tour on December 5, 2025, with a final performance in Mexico City. The tour supported her third studio album and included more than 80 shows across four continents.
